How fast is a Bricklin?

118 mph
Dimensions: Length 178.6″ (4,536 mm), Width 67.6″ (1,717 mm), Height 48.25″ (1,226 mm), Wheelbase 96.0″ (2,438 mm), Kerb weight 3,520 lb (1,597 kg), Fuel tank capacity 21 US gallons. Ground clearance 5.5″. Performance: Standing quarter-mile 16.6 seconds (attaining 83.6 mph). Top speed 118 mph (190 km/hr).

What is a 1975 Bricklin?

The Bricklin SV-1 is a two-seat sports car built from 1974 to late 1975. The car was noteworthy for its gull-wing doors and composite bodywork of color-impregnated acrylic resin bonded to fiberglass. The car’s name is an abbreviation for “safety vehicle one”.

How much did a Bricklin cost in 1975?

The doors were electro-hydraulically operated gullwings that weighed a hefty 100 pounds apiece. The Bricklin was introduced at $7,900, rising to $9,995 for the last models.

Who made Bricklin cars?

After the Subaru sale, Bricklin ventured to Canada to build his dream, car dubbed the Bricklin SV-1 (Safety Vehicle 1). The design was the brainchild of noted designer Herb Grasse, known for his work on the original Dodge Challenger in 1970.

What car is similar to a DeLorean?

Bricklin SV-1 Fans of the DeLorean will likely appreciate the appeal of the Bricklin, another short-lived, gull-winged sports car designed with safety in mind. Built in Canada for sale in the U.S., the Bricklin SV-1 lasted only from 1974 to 1975, when less than 3,000 were made.

Was the DeLorean based on the Bricklin?

Malcolm Bricklin came from the same modest background as John DeLorean, and enjoyed early success, building his father’s single hardware supply shop into a chain. He was also responsible for introducing fledgling Subaru to North America, bringing in the Subaru 360 and FF-1.

What is a Bricklin sv1?

The Bricklin SV-1 is a two-seat sports car built from 1974 to late 1975. The car was noteworthy for its gull-wing doors and composite bodywork of color-impregnated acrylic resin bonded to fiberglass. Assembly took place in Saint John, New Brunswick, Canada. The car’s name is an abbreviation for “safety vehicle one”.
